What Is The Liquid Diet Before Gastric Sleeve Surgery? (Solved)

The pre-op liquid diet will consist of protein shakes that have been authorized, sugar-free drinks, sugar-free gelatin, sugar-free popsicles, and broth that has been approved. The consumption of five protein shakes each day, as well as the consumption of at least 64 ounces of sugar-free beverages, is always recommended by our doctors.

How long do you have to be on a liquid diet before gastric sleeve?

It is mandatory for all patients to begin a Liquid Diet at least two weeks prior to their surgical date. Following this diet will not only help you lose weight more quickly, but it will also help you lower the size of your liver, making the process easier to conduct and, thus, more successful.

Why do you go on a liquid diet before bariatric surgery?

All patients will be placed on this two-week diet the day before their surgical operation to ensure that they recover well. The goal of the liquid diet is to shrink the liver and allow the patient to lose some of the extra body fat that has built up over time. This facilitates laparoscopic access to the abdomen and, as a result, makes the surgery more safe in general.

What should I eat 2 days before gastric sleeve?

After two days, you will be on a clear, liquid diet until the day of the procedure. A no-sugar protein shake can be had once a day, along with broth, water, decaffeinated coffee or tea, Jell-O, and sugar-free popsicles, among other things. Beverages containing caffeine and carbonation should be avoided.

How much weight can I lose in 2 weeks on a liquid diet?

Weight Reduction with Liquid-Only Diets Liquid meal plans supply an average of 800 to 1,200 calories per day, which results in quick weight loss when followed. According to a clinical analysis published in the September 2014 edition of the journal Nutrition Bulletin, these diets can result in weight reduction of 2 to 4 pounds per week.

How much weight can you lose on a three day liquid diet?

According to the 3-Day Diet, dieters may drop up to 10 pounds in only three days. Losing weight on The 3 Day Diet is doable, but only due to the fact that it is extremely low in caloric intake. And, honestly, because the diet is so low in carbs, the majority of the weight reduction is most likely water weight rather than fat loss.
